Delta Live Tables versão 2022.49

6 a 9 de dezembro de 2022

Esses recursos e melhorias foram lançados com a versão 2022.49 do Delta Live Tables.

Versões do Databricks Runtime usadas por esta versão

Canal:

  • ATUAL (padrão): Databricks Runtime 11.0.11
  • VISUALIZAÇÃO: Databricks Runtime 11.3.2

Novos recursos e melhorias nesta versão

  • Agora você pode importar arquivos de uma pasta Databricks Git como módulos Python. Você pode importar arquivos do caminho de repositório atual ou de um caminho de repositório especificado usando sys.path.append()o .

  • O dimensionamento automático aprimorado agora está disponível para o público em geral. Com esta versão, o dimensionamento automático aprimorado é o modo de dimensionamento automático padrão para novos pipelines criados na interface do usuário. O Databricks recomenda a atualização de pipelines que usam o dimensionamento automático de cluster existente para usar o dimensionamento automático avançado.

  • Para pipelines executados no modo contínuo, o limite de repetição padrão agora é 2 quando ocorrem falhas repetidas. Incluindo a tentativa original, todos os fluxos têm três tentativas (com backoff exponencial) para serem executados quando ocorrem falhas não fatais. Anteriormente, os padrões eram repetições ilimitadas para fluxos em lote e cinco tentativas para fluxos de streaming.

  • O parâmetro pipelines.maxFlowRetryAttempts de configuração agora se aplica ao limite de repetição para todos os fluxos, incluindo fluxos em lote e streaming e pipelines contínuos ou acionados. Anteriormente, pipelines.maxFlowRetryAttempts aplicado a todos os limites de repetição no modo acionado, mas apenas fluxos em lote no modo contínuo; as novas tentativas para pipelines de streaming no modo contínuo eram controladas pelo pipelines.numStreamRetryAttempts. Para pipelines existentes, pipelines.numStreamRetryAttempts continua a ser suportado para fluxos de streaming em modo contínuo. Se ambos pipelines.numStreamRetryAttempts estiverem pipelines.maxFlowRetryAttempts definidos, pipelines.numStreamRetryAttempts tem prioridade para fluxos de streaming em modo contínuo. Caso contrário, o valor configurado para pipelines.maxFlowRetryAttempts será usado. Consulte Referência de propriedades do Delta Live Tables.

Correções de bugs nesta versão

  • Esta versão corrige um bug que causa a exibição de cálculos de DBU por hora incorretos para clusters habilitados para Photon.

  • Esta versão corrige um bug que fazia com que as tarefas de manutenção do Delta Live Tables falhassem nos espaços de trabalho habilitados para o Unity Catalog.

  • Esta versão corrige um bug em que parar ou reiniciar um pipeline contínuo que ingere dados com o Auto Loader faz com que o pipeline trave por vários minutos.